How Common Is The Last Name Sarivan?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 721,185th most widely held family name world-wide. It is borne by approximately 1 in 18,038,480 people. The surname Sarivan occurs predominantly in Europe, where 93 percent of Sarivan live; 92 percent live in Eastern Europe and 91 percent live in Romanian Europe. It is also the 537,992nd most frequent forename throughout the world, borne by 273 people.
The last name Sarivan is most commonly used in Romania, where it is held by 241 people, or 1 in 83,311. In Romania it is most numerous in: Buzău County, where 35 percent live, Prahova County, where 18 percent live and Dolj County, where 15 percent live. Other than Romania this surname occurs in 9 countries. It is also common in Moldova, where 32 percent live and India, where 5 percent live.
